Public library API for SkyDiscover.
This module exposes the two main entry points for programmatic use:
* `run_discovery`: accept file paths or inline strings for the initial program and evaluator,
wires up configuration, and returns a `DiscoveryResult`.
* `discover_solution`: convenience wrapper when the initial solution is a plain string and
the evaluator is a Python callable.
Quick-start::
from skydiscover import run_discovery
result = run_discovery(
evaluator="examples/my_problem/eval.py",
initial_program="examples/my_problem/init.py", # optional
model="gpt-5",
iterations=50,
)
print(result.best_score, result.best_solution)
"""

def run_discovery(
evaluator: Union[str, Path, Callable],
initial_program: Optional[Union[str, Path, List[str]]] = None,
model: Optional[str] = None,
iterations: Optional[int] = None,
search: Optional[str] = None,
config: Union[str, Path, Config, None] = None,
agentic: bool = False,
output_dir: Optional[str] = None,
system_prompt: Optional[str] = None,
api_base: Optional[str] = None,
cleanup: bool = True,
) -> DiscoveryResult:
"""Run a discovery process and return the best result.
Args:
evaluator: File path or callable (program_path) -> metrics_dict.
initial_program: File path or inline source code (string / list of lines).
Optional — when omitted the LLM generates a solution from scratch.
model: Model name(s), comma-separated. e.g. "gpt-5" or "gpt-5,gemini/gemini-3-pro".
iterations: Max iterations (overrides config).
search: Algorithm name ("topk", "adaevolve", "evox", "openevolve_native", etc.).
config: YAML path, Config object, or None for defaults.
agentic: Enable agentic mode (codebase root derived from initial_program).
output_dir: Where to write results (temp dir if None).
system_prompt: Domain-specific context for the LLM.
api_base: Base URL for an OpenAI-compatible API.
cleanup: Remove temp files after the run.
Returns:
DiscoveryResult with best program, score, solution, metrics, and output directory.
"""
